### Step 4: Stabilize the integration tests

Heads up: the Tollgate payments suite is flaky mostly because tests share one sandbox ledger. Before migrating, give each test run its own namespace and bump the settlement poll timeout — the old default is way too tight. Once that's in place, reruns should drop to near zero. The test harness picks up these configuration values at startup.

config for hahip-yajep:
holix:
  log_level: error
  metrics_host: metrics.holix.qorvellabs.internal
  pin: 9600
  pool_size: 8

### Step 4: Configure the Thumbnail Queue

The Gristmere thumbnail service consumes jobs from the Plumeline queue. Set `PLUMELINE_QUEUE_NAME` to `thumbs-prod` and `GRISTMERE_MAX_WORKERS` to a value matching your instance size; we recommend 4 for the standard tier. Workers must authenticate to the queue broker before polling, and the broker rejects anonymous connections outright. Add the broker credential to the environment file on the line immediately below.

secret setting of kagep-kajep: ARCHIVE_KEY3=481

Priority: High. The pick-up from Gildmark Engravers for the Bramleigh Awards Night trophies did not happen yesterday. Eleven engraved pieces still sitting at the workshop. Ceremony is Thursday; no slack left. Records team: log the missed run against the original job, note the re-dispatch, and confirm the count on collection. New pick-up booked for tomorrow, 08:00 sharp. Driver must check each nameplate against the manifest before signing. The confidential hand-over instruction for the courier follows.

drop instructions, hahip-badug: the quenox ralath courier leaves the kaseth fraiel rusiel tameth belys istdor ralion giliel ledger at gate 7830 under passcode 165413

// Dark-mode support in the Lumenfall admin dashboard.
// Plugin authors: do not hardcode colors. Resolve tokens through the
// ThemeBridge client below; it returns the active palette and listens
// for scheme changes so your panels flip without a reload.
// Contrast ratios are enforced server-side — submissions that bypass
// tokens fail review. Initialize the client once per plugin, at mount,
// never per render. The client authenticates against the internal
// ThemeBridge service. Use the key that follows.

API key for hagug-kajof: vxb4-HrJ9